Variegated Cassava and Wisteria Family
Plant family is the group of plants which have something in common. Variegated Cassava and Wisteria family is a major factor of Variegated Cassava and Wisteria Scientific Classification. Plant family helps you narrow the search of your plants. It also gives you idea about, how the plant looks, how the seed will be like etc. These two plant families can be different or same. Variegated Cassava belongs to the family Euphorbiaceae and Wisteria belongs to the family Fabaceae.
Variegated Cassava and Wisteria Genus and Other Classification
While comparing scientific classification, Variegated Cassava and Wisteria genus and other classification are also important. Also, when you compare Variegated Cassava and Wisteria, other factors should also be taken into considerations like order, subfamilies, tribe, clade etc. First plant's genus is Manihot and other plant's genus is Wisteria. Variegated Cassava tribe is Manihoteae and Wisteria tribe is Millettieae. Variegated Cassava clade is Angiosperms, Eudicots and Rosids and order is Malpighiales whereas Wisteria clade is Not Available and order is Fabales. Every plant have subfamilies. Variegated Cassava subfamilies are, Crotonoideae and Wisteria subfamilies are Faboideae.
